Perspective:
Irregardless of what Collingwood wanted/expected of him ( he played only 4 VFL games for them ) , StKilda thought he was worthy of Pick 33 in the 2016 draft. The pick that took Willem Drew.
He has played more "Senior " footy than Drew and has had more impact at that level.
He's slightly behind our earlier 2016 pick of Long. ( 11 senior games ), and is probably at a similar level to our other 2016 Pick, Josh Battle ( 1 game ).

As a 2016 draft pick , he is by no means a failure.

Daniel Menzel played some early AFL games, but missed a massive 4 seasons.

If the Saints were confident there is a good chance of getting him right, he remains a good choice. Remembering that of our 2015 draft picks, one of them is just getting his first game, and the other usually has closer than 10 disposals than 20.

IF : he was not attached to a team and he played a full season of VFL , the way he's played his last couple of games, would he remain undrafted?

How many weeks did Freezer play in a row last year until he got injured? I think I remember it being later in the year though not this early and not playing quite this well? Could be way off.
About 9 by memory mate. First two or so on significantly reduced minutes.

So really put together 6 before he got a collision injury (not hamstring). Got 30+ at least twice and would have been in our best players for probably half those games. From what I have seen so far this year, he isn't at that level yet.

While he has got through his second up game (which is the hardest), he needs to show he can run out games. If he stars this week MAYBE he could play next. But that would be ambitious. And given we have Richmond and then West Coast on a rock hard deck in the next fortnight, I would make him play 3 more in the seconds (including this week).

If he gets through that block, then he has put together 5 weeks and should be considered match fit. Then for me he gets a debut against Sydney, and fingers crossed the final 10 games of the year. But he needs match fitness first.

Has more talent and raw ability than 90% of our list, so well and truly worth being cautious.

How many weeks did Freezer play in a row last year until he got injured? I think I remember it being later in the year though not this early and not playing quite this well? Could be way off.

He played the VFL practice match in AFL round 3, then played 9 weeks in a row, Sandy had the bye in AFL round 13, he played 4 out of 5 weeks after that (missing only AFL round 16), then he was done for the year.

So between AFL round 3 and AFL round 18 he only missed two weeks of footy, one was because of the VFL bye.
